Roger Denton

September 13, 1940 — September 24, 2009

Roger "Lefty" Denton, age 69 of Wickenburg, passed away on September 24th in Surprise, Az. Roger was born September 13, 1940 in Port Henry, New York and relocated to Iowa where he attended Iowa Wesleyan College. At the age of 18, he signed a two-year pro contract with the Pittsburgh Pirate organization. Roger's southpaw pitching earned him the name "Lefty" as early as 4 years of age. Lefty had a lifelong passion for the game of baseball, particularly the Dodgers team. He worked in the grocery industry most of his career. Lefty was preceded in death by his parents, his first wife Mikel, and his son Douglas. He is survived by his wife Evelyn of Wickenburg: son Danny Denton and wife Laura of Chandler, Ariz.; daughter Denise Bergman and husband Ron of Wickenburg; grandchildren Tiffany, Dillon, Joshua, and Justin; brother Richard Denton of Fultonville, N.Y.; Evelyn's daughters Kimberly Place, Trina McClure, Shannon Shoemake, Same Wilson and their 13 children. He will be deeply missed by all who knew and loved him.
